Sorts Of Roof Covering Products
When it involves picking roof products, you'll discover a selection of alternatives, each with one-of-a-kind benefits and disadvantages.
Asphalt tiles are a popular selection as a result of their price and convenience of setup. They come in various shades and designs, making it simple to match your home's aesthetic. Nonetheless, they mightn't be one of the most long lasting alternative in extreme weather conditions.
Metal roof, on the other hand, uses excellent durability and weather condition resistance. It's light-weight and can mirror sunshine, which might help reduce power prices. While the upfront price can be greater, you'll take advantage of its resilience in the long run.
If you're looking for an environment-friendly choice, think about slate or clay tiles. They're exceptionally sturdy and can last for over a century. Nonetheless, remember that they call for a strong structural assistance as a result of their weight, and installment can be much more complicated.
Finally, there's wood roof covering, typically made from cedar or redwood. It gives a beautiful, all-natural appearance yet needs routine maintenance to stop rot and pest damages.
Ultimately, your option needs to straighten with your budget, aesthetic preferences, and the details climate in your area.
Price Comparison of Products
Typically, property owners find that the expense of roof products varies considerably based upon the kind you choose. Asphalt shingles tend to be the most budget-friendly choice, setting you back around $90 to $100 per square. They're extensively readily available and fairly easy to set up, making them a popular option.
On the other hand, metal roof can vary from $250 to $750 per square, depending upon the material and finish. While the ahead of time cost is greater, metal roofings often last longer and call for less maintenance.
If you're thinking about wood shakes or shingles, anticipate to pay between $300 and $600 per square. They offer an attractive, all-natural look yet need even more upkeep than other materials.
For a premium choice, slate roof covering can set you back anywhere from $600 to $1,500 per square, providing outstanding sturdiness and aesthetic appeal. However, this comes at a substantial price, and installment can be labor-intensive.

Variables to Take Into Consideration When Picking
Choosing the appropriate roof product entails a number of vital elements past simply cost.

Asphalt roof shingles may work well in moderate environments, however metal or slate could be better for harsher settings.
Next, consider the lifespan of the material. Some roofing choices, like steel and ceramic tile, can last 50 years or even more, while asphalt shingles commonly last around two decades. A longer life expectancy may save you money in the future, even if the upfront cost is higher.
Also, consider the aesthetic charm. Your roof covering substantially impacts your home's aesthetic allure, so choose a design and color that enhances your style.
Don't ignore power effectiveness. Some materials show sunlight and can help reduce cooling down expenses, which is a big plus during warm summertimes.
Last but not least, check neighborhood building codes and regulations. Some areas have restrictions on specific materials, so it's smart to study before choosing.
